Meaning of dooly-bearer | Babel Free

Noun CEFR C1

Definitions

A person employed as a carrier of a dooly.

Examples

“There was a flickering of lanterns about the camp that night, and a rumor that brought men out of their cots to the tent doors, a paddling of the naked feet of doolie-bearers and the rush of a galloping horse.”
